#8d144e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#8d144e is composed of 55.3% red, 7.8% green and 30.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 85.8% magenta, 44.7% yellow and 44.7% black. It has a hue angle of 331.2 degrees, a saturation of 75.2% and a lightness of 31.6%. #8d144e color hex could be obtained by blending #ff289c with #1b0000. Closest websafe color is: #990066.

#8d144e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#8d144e has RGB values of R:141, G:20, B:78 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.86, Y:0.45, K:0.45. Its decimal value is 9245774.

Shades and Tints of #8d144e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040102 is the darkest color, while #fdf1f7 is the lightest one.
